2 Welcome from John Swainston, Chief Executive Officer The Diocese of Bristol Academies Trust (DBAT) is a highly regarded and well-established church-led Multi-Academy Trust for church and community schools in the Bristol Diocese. The Diocese covers 4 local authority areas: Bristol, South Gloucestershire, North Wiltshire and Swindon. DBAT brings together schools from diverse communities to collaborate, innovate and create the best possible learning opportunities for all pupils. It represents a work-place of choice for many staff and a welcoming family of schools working supportively within our communities. The Trust was established in 2012 and has now grown to 11 schools serving around 2,500 pupils. There is a strong central team which includes education and business staff who support the schools, provide core services and implement the strategic vision of the Trust. The central team includes a business function; led by the Chief Operating Officer, which brings together business support including business development, finance, procurement, premises management, IT, marketing and administration. The Business Improvement Manager is a key role in this team and will be focused on supporting the schools to deliver a strong business infrastructure allowing resources to be optimally focused on education in the classroom. DBAT is committed to growing the Trust by welcoming schools which have converted to academy status, as well as through the development of new free schools. DBAT is targeting a critical mass of around 25 schools and 6,500 pupils in the next 5-10 years. This growth will deliver the scale that facilitates the further development of strong services and drives sustainability throughout the Trust at a time of significant financial pressures in the sector. The role of Business Improvement Manager will be central to this growth both in making sure that existing schools are supported and in facilitating the effective introduction of new schools. The role will have a base in our central office in Stoke Gifford, Bristol but involve substantial activity in academies across the Diocese from Bristol in the west to Swindon in the east. 3 Job Description Job Title: Job Summary: Accountable to: Responsible for: Business Improvement Manager Business support and improvement management across all academies including established, conversions and new schools The Chief Operating Officer and the DBAT Board of Directors Indirect line management of Academy Business Managers. Potential to line manage additional staff in due course Key Relationships: Academy Business Managers; Academy Principals; Local Boards of Governors; Financial Controller; Chief Operating Officer; Central Business Team; Senior Education Leader; School Improvement Officers; Chief Executive Officer and Deputy Chief Executive Officer Salary: Bristol Grade 14: 41,025-43,821 Main Duties: Business Partnering & Support Services Business Performance & Challenge Change Management Initiatives New School Initiatives Compliance, Control and Risk Management Recruitment, Mentoring, Coaching and Indirect Line Management of Business Managers Key Areas of Responsibility: 1. Business Partnering & Support Services a. Developing compliant and efficient procurement practices, leveraging upon the size of the Trust to deliver contracts offering high quality services in a cost efficient fashion b. Commercial development across the Trust to ensure academies optimise the potential contribution to funding from lettings and other commercial activities c. Establishing a property management provider and driving the provision of property services and advice. Ensure effective property maintenance processes are in place across the Trust and provide support on property development projects, from funding and bids through to execution and handover. Develop mechanisms for allocating capital as the Trust grows. d. Developing efficient processes for the effective administration of pension schemes e. Establishing an effective and user friendly payroll provision which supports the needs of the academies and is cost efficient
4 2. Business Performance & Challenge a. Supporting the academies to deliver improved business performance and facilitating the progress of business development plans and the implementation of related activities b. Facilitating the use of Key Performance Indicators and benchmarks to drive improvement in line with capacity c. Working alongside the education team to ensure that business initiatives support both the short and long term performance and sustainability of the academies d. Encouraging collaborative working across academies and the sharing of expertise and skills e. Introducing new improvement ideas from outside the Trust, taking account of latest developments and best practice 3. Change Management Initiatives a. Key driver of major change initiatives for the organisation and business b. Focusing on change initiatives that drive greater alignment, harmonisation and opportunity for effective and efficient delivery of business services c. Project management of specific initiatives d. Reporting on major project progress across the Trust 4. New School Initiatives a. Management and coordination of academy conversions (including sponsorships) ensuring a smooth and efficient process through initial stages and due diligence to readiness for conversion and post conversion integration support b. Supporting major new school projects by coordinating activities and resources to ensure effective delivery on time and to budget 5. Compliance, Control and Risk Management a. Ensuring compliance with and effective operation of key policies b. Monitoring compliance with key operational controls in areas such as recruitment and personnel c. Monitoring compliance with Health & Safety stipulations, guidance and recommendations d. Facilitating the maintenance of effective risk management processes 6. Recruitment, Mentoring, Coaching and Indirect Line Management of Business Managers a. Mentoring and coaching business managers, both existing and new recruits b. Assessing any training and development needs and implementing related support c. Contributing to business manager objective setting and appraisal d. Supporting Heads and Local Boards to support business management staff
